Project

General

Profile

« Previous | Next » 

Revision 50376

continued with compatibility-validate

View differences:

compatibility-validate-type.component.html
1 1
<div class="uk-grid uk-grid-stack">
2 2
  <div class="uk-width-expand@m uk-first-column">
3 3
    <div class="uk-margin-medium-bottom">
4
      <h1 class="uk-article-title">Register your datasource</h1>
4
      <h1 class="uk-article-title">Run compatibility test</h1>
5 5
    </div>
6 6
    <div class="wizard">
7 7
      <div class="wizardBreadcrumbs">
......
35 35
      <div class="content">
36 36
        <div>
37 37
          <div class="animated fadeInRight stepContent">
38
            <div *ngIf="errorMessage" class="uk-alert uk-alert-danger">{{ errorMessage }}</div>
39
            <div *ngIf="showSpinner" style="text-align: center; margin-top: 100px;">
40
              <span>{{ loadingMessage }}</span><br>
41
              <img src="/assets/imgs/loader-big.gif">
42
            </div>
38 43
            <div *ngIf="showDatasource">
39
              <div>
40
                Select Datasource
41
              </div>
44
              <compatibility-validate-step1 #step1ChooseBaseUrl
45
                                            [type]="type"
46
                                            [baseUrlList]="baseUrlList"></compatibility-validate-step1>
42 47
            </div>
43 48
            <div *ngIf="showGuidelines">
44 49
              <div>
......
78 83
    </div>
79 84
  </div>
80 85
  <div class="tm-sidebar uk-width-1-4@m">
81
    <div>
86
    <div *ngIf="showDatasource">
82 87
      <div class="uk-card uk-card-body uk-card-default sidemenu">
83
        <h3 class="el-title uk-h3 uk-heading-bullet">Info</h3>
88
        <h3 class="el-title uk-h3 uk-heading-bullet">Select repository/journal</h3>
84 89
        <p class="small">
85
          Use the form on the right to add your repository or journal in OpenAIRE. If you want to find more information about this process
86
          <!-- TARGET FILE MISSING! jsps/manuals/user-manual.pdf -->
87
          <a target="_blank" href="#">click here</a>
88
          .
90
          Select from the list, or enter the base OAI URL of the repository/journal. The repository's/journal's published sets are exposed in a later stage and you may select one for the compatibility tests.
89 91
        </p>
90
        <div class="uk-alert uk-alert-default small">
91
          The official repository/journal administrator (his/her email address being retrieved from the OAI-PMH verb
92
          <b>Identify</b>
93
          ) will be contacted and informed about registration request. So please make sure that you are either this person or have access to the email address, or that you have notified them.
94
        </div>
92
      </div>
93
    </div>
94
    <div *ngIf="showGuidelines">
95
      <div class="uk-card uk-card-body uk-card-default sidemenu">
96
        <h3 class="el-title uk-h3 uk-heading-bullet">Select guidelines</h3>
95 97
        <p class="small">
96
          For any problems or questions please contact the
97
          <a class="external" target="_blank" href="https://www.openaire.eu/support/helpdesk" >
98
            OpenAIRE helpdesk
99
          </a>
100
          .
98
          You may apply two types of compatibility tests on your repository:
101 99
        </p>
100
        <ul class="small">
101
          <li>Content: specific to the content/format of the dc fields</li>
102
          <li>Usage: specific to the implementation of OAI-PMH</li>
103
        </ul>
104
        <p class="small">
105
          You may select from a predifined set of rules (OpenAIRE for Literature Repositories, OpenAIRE for Data Archives) or customize them according to your needs.
106
        </p>
102 107
      </div>
103 108
    </div>
109
    <div *ngIf="showParameters">parameters</div>
110
    <div *ngIf="showFinish">finish</div>
104 111
  </div>
105 112
</div>
106 113

  

Also available in: Unified diff